1. 程式人生 > 其它 >容器資源限制說明

容器資源限制說明

您可以通過以下方式降低OOM導致系統不穩定的風險:

  • 在將應用程式投入生產之前,請執行測試以瞭解應用程式的記憶體要求

  • 確保您的應用程式僅在具有足夠資源的主機上執行

  • 限制容器可以使用的記憶體量,如下所述

-m, --memory=
--cpus=<value>
  • 在Docker主機上配置交換時要小心。交換比記憶體更慢且效能更低,但可以提供緩衝以防止系統記憶體耗盡

  • 考慮將容器轉換為服務,並使用服務級別約束和節點標籤來確保應用程式僅在具有足夠記憶體的主機上執行

--reserve-memory或--reserve-cpu
--constraint node.labels.region==east
作者:Varden 出處:http://www.cnblogs.com/varden/ 本文內容如有雷同,請聯絡作者! 本文版權歸作者和部落格園共有,歡迎轉載,但未經作者同意必須保留此段宣告,且在文章頁面明顯位置給出原文連線,否則保留追究法律責任的權利。